NOTE: This article was published on 30 November 2025

A couple of days ago it was all hard talk about how their Operation Overlord II was going to wage war on refugees and migrants in France and stop the ‘small boat invasion’. These were the ‘Men of England’ who were going to stand firm where governments and others failed.

Yesterday Danny Tommo and his mate Ryan Bridge were fleeing, tails between their legs and terrified, from a refugee camp in northern France where they tried to throw their weight around. Watch the video above.

Ryan Bridge and Danny Tommo
Ryan Bridge and Danny Tommo – ‘Men of England’ who turned tail and fled

As we have reported before, they are a deeply unpleasant pair. Tommo, real name Daniel Thomas, sports a conviction for kidnap at knifepoint after a drugs deal went wrong. He is a close friend of Tommy Robinson with whom he went on holiday to Tenerife earlier this year.

Bridge is wanted in Spain for a multi-million pound holiday sickness compensation scam. With Elliott Stanley he launched Operation Raise the Colours in the Midlands.
